How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 85331?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
85331 Studio Apartments | $1,180 | $1,180 | $1,180 |
85331 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,739 | $1,199 | $2,709 |
85331 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,275 | $1,299 | $5,330 |
85331 3 Bedroom Apartments | $7,378 | $3,500 | $15,340 |
85331 4 Bedroom Apartments | $9,575 | $8,910 | $10,240 |
